Sheffield's dental landscape reflects a city of over 584,000 residents with significant NHS provision alongside growing private options. The city has 28 NHS-registered practices, though current NHS adult patient acceptance is limited—a pattern affecting much of Yorkshire and the Humber. Private dentistry is well-established, with practices distributed across central Sheffield and suburbs including Ecclesall, Broomhill, and the city centre. Prices in Sheffield align broadly with Northern England averages: more affordable than London or the South East, but varying by practice and postcode. Accessibility is generally good, with public transport connections and car parking available across most neighbourhoods. Residents often compare Sheffield practices against nearby options in Leeds, Huddersfield, and Doncaster, though the city's 95 listed practices offer substantial local choice for most treatment types.

Sheffield has 28 NHS-registered practices, but NHS adult patient registration is currently limited across the city. Many residents are moving to private practices or exploring waiting lists. Contacting practices directly is advisable, as availability changes. NHS dentistry remains available for children and some urgent treatments.
Sheffield private dentistry is typically more affordable than London or the South East, reflecting Northern England pricing. Expect checkups from £45–£65 and fillings from £80–£150. Specialist treatments like implants (£1,200–£2,000) and Invisalign (£2,500–£4,500) vary by practice quality and location within the city.
